  Technology Tips: Using Graphing Calculators to Do Statistics: A Pair of Problematic Pitfalls

Larry Lesser

January 2007, Volume 100, Issue 5, Page 375

Abstract:
Edited by Shannon Driskell and Robin Rider. Using the TI-8x family of calculators can produce errors in statistical analysis and linear regression. The author discusses two such pitfalls. The Surfing Note links readers to an online library of data sets.
